Gurnoor Brar: India fast bowler Gurnoor Brar said his seamless transition to international cricket has been shaped by the lessons picked while playing domestic cricket and spending time in the India A set‑up, where he learned to trust his strengths and replicate his methods at the higher level.
"The India A setup is obviously a big thing for me. If we perform in the Ranji Trophy, we get picked for India A, the Duleep Trophy or the Irani Cup. When I got the call‑up for India A, I was very happy. It was the same for me as when I bowled in Ranji, bowling fast, hitting a hard length and swinging the ball.
"I tried to replicate the exact same thing in India A and hit the same lines. I don’t think about that (reputation) much. I believe in myself and whatever I am doing, whether it is hard length or fast‑paced bowling. I tried to replicate that here as well," said Gurnoor at the end of the second ODI, where he picked 3-60 as India won by 170 runs to get an unassailable lead in the three-game series.
